How the Game Unfolds in Seconds

The core loop is straightforward: place your bet, choose a speed, launch the aircraft, and stare at the counter balance as it leaps upward.

Because the flight is fully automated after launch, you don’t have to monitor each moment – just sit back and watch the math work out in real time.

  1. Betting phase – set an amount between €0.10 and €1,000.
  2. Speed selection – pick one of four levels before the plane takes off.
  3. Landing – either land on the carrier and win or splash into the sea and lose everything.

Multipliers and Rockets: The Pulse‑Pumping Elements

The thrill comes from watching numbers multiply while rockets occasionally pop up and halve your collected amount.

Players in fast bursts chase higher multipliers like +10 or x5 because they feel like a win is just one click away.

  • +1 to +10 multipliers appear randomly across the flight path.
  • x2, x3, x4, x5 multipliers can stack on top of each other.
  • Rockets divide your entire counter balance by two when they land on the plane.
